Daijbahar - Farsabahar, Jashpur

Daijbahar is a village situated in the Farsabahar tehsil of Jashpur district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 15 km from the tehsil headquarters in Farsabahar and around 70 km from the district headquarters in Jashpur Nagar. Bamhanmara serves as the Gram Panchayat for Daijbahar village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Daijbahar is 434209. The village covers a total geographical area of 174.77 hectares and falls under the 496227 pincode. Pathalgaon is the nearest town, located about 65 km away.

Daijbahar village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kunkuri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Raigarh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Daijbahar

As per Census 2011, Daijbahar village has a total population of 417 people, consisting of 211 males and 206 females. The village has 88 households and a sex ratio of 976 females per 1,000 males. There are 52 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 278 literate and 139 illiterate residents. Additionally, 13 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 392 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Daijbahar

Public transport in the Daijbahar is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Bamra, while the nearest airport is Jharsuguda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 55.6 km.

The road distance from Pathalgaon to Daijbahar is about 65 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.9 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Jashpur Nagar to Daijbahar is about 70 km, with the usual travel time around ~2 hours.
